Understand Your Goals
There are hundreds of ways you can use social
media to increase your sales and brand awareness. But before you plan out your strategy,
you have to have goals. Are you trying to generate more leads? Get people
interested in your products or services? Increase traffic to your website? Be
sure that whatever social media sites you choose and whatever content you post,
you’re following these goals. Not only will they help you stay focused, but
they’ll also help dictate which platforms are best for meeting those
objectives.

Tweet at Peak Times
When people are most likely to see your tweets,
not only will you get more eyes on your posts, but you’ll also get them at
times when they’re most relevant. For example, tweets sent during lunchtime are
much more likely to be seen by someone looking for lunch ideas or healthy
recipes than later on in the evening. When creating a tweet schedule, consider
what time of day your target audience is online and post accordingly.
